Thomas Built Buses, Inc. is a bus manufacturer based in High Point, North Carolina, United States and a subsidiary of the German Daimler AG. Thomas produces school buses, activity buses/MFSAB (Multi-Function School Activity Buses), and commercial buses; both small and full-size buses are produced.

Thomas traces its roots to 1916, when it was incorporated as the Perley A. Thomas Car Works in High Point, North Carolina. The company specialized in the manufacture of electric streetcars; as buses superseded them in the middle of the 20th century, Thomas switched to bus production (primairly school buses). By the 1970s, Thomas Car Works had become one of the dominant school bus manufacturers in North America. In 1972, the company reorganized, adapting its current name, Thomas Built Buses.
